In present study efforts were made to improve the regeneration protocol in the oat cultivars JO-1 and OS-6. In mature embryo and immature embryo, callus induction was observed maximum on MS medium supplemented with 2,4-D (4.0mg/L and 6mg/L) respectively whereas, in case of embryogenic calli MS medium supplemented with 2,4-D (6.0 mg/L) was found to be best and in organogenesis MS medium supplemented with BAP (2-4mg/L) and NAA (0.1mg/L) was found to be better. In case of leaf base, callus induction was observed maximum on MS medium supplemented with 2,4-D (2.0 mg/L) whereas, in case of embryogenic calli MS medium supplemented with 2,4-D (2.0 mg/L) was found to be better and in organogenesis MS medium supplemented with BAP (2-4 mg/L) and NAA (0.1 mg/L) was found to be better. Among different genotypes JO-1 produced maximum number of induced calli, embryogenic calli as well as organogenic calli. While, genotype OS-6 performed moderately for initiation of calli.
